List nets first team All-Patriot League honors
4/29/2009 3:45:00 PM | Men's Tennis
![]() |
BETHLEHEM, Pa. – Lehigh sophomore Troy List has been named to the All-Patriot League first team, it was announced Wednesday as the league announced its All-League teams and major award winners. List was the Mountain Hawks top performer on the courts in 2009, as he held the No. 1 singles spot and played on Lehigh’s top doubles team, while leading the Brown and White in both singles and doubles victories. The All-League honor is the second of List’s career, as he gained second team recognition following his freshman season.
In his first season at No. 1 singles List started every match for the Mountain Hawks and racked up a 14-8 overall record. The Patriot League’s Player of the Month in February, List went 6-2 in that month and put together a six match winning streak, while being matched up against the opposition’s top players. List also had a 4-2 mark against Patriot League opponents at No. 1 singles.
In two years of singles play for Lehigh, List has amassed a 26-16 record during spring play and has never played lower than No. 2 singles in the Mountain Hawks lineup.
List also led the way in doubles for the Mountain Hawks, teaming with sophomore Collin Laffey to go 12-9 at No. 1 doubles, including a 3-3 mark within the Patriot League.
Despite being in just his sophomore season, List emerged as a leader for a Lehigh team that bettered its 2008 record, going 8-16 in this recently completed season.
Among the major awards handed out by the league on Wednesday, Navy senior Nate Nelms was named the league’s Player of the Year, while Army’s Donald Van Velzer was named Rookie of the Year. Navy’s John Officer earned his fifth Coach of the Year nod, after guiding the Midshipmen to another league title.
